1. Literary, musical, architectural, choreographic, and pictorial works are all eligible for copyright protection. Copyright grants exclusive rights to the creators of original works, allowing them to control how their works are reproduced, distributed, performed, displayed, and adapted.

2. Current copyright law, specifically the Berne Convention for the Protection of Literary and Artistic Works, guarantees rights to creators for their lifetime plus an additional 70 years after their death. This duration may vary slightly depending on the country and specific circumstances.

3. When applying ethics, the person making the decision is referred to as the moral agent. They are responsible for making choices and taking actions based on ethical principles and considerations.

4. Puffery, which refers to exaggerated claims or statements used in advertising, is generally considered legal as long as it does not involve false or deceptive information that can mislead consumers. Puffery is subjective and often used as a persuasive technique to make products or services more appealing, but it is not illegal when it is not misleading or false.

5. The term "spin doctor" is often used colloquially to refer to public relations professionals. However, it is important to note that the term carries a negative connotation, implying the manipulation of information to create a favorable public image or to influence public opinion.

6. The highest percentage of "cord cutters" and "cord nevers" (consumers who have never subscribed to cable or other multichannel providers) is typically found within the age range of 18-31 years old. This demographic group, often referred to as millennials or Generation Y, tends to rely more on streaming services and digital platforms for their entertainment needs.

7. Sound and music piracy have a significant economic impact, and it is estimated that the U.S. economy loses approximately $12.5 billion per year due to piracy-related activities. This includes lost revenue from unauthorized downloads, illegal streaming, counterfeit sales, and other forms of copyright infringement within the music industry.

It helped to revive the Roman Catholic Church in the face of Protestant growth by defining Catholic teaching and issuing broad self-reform directives. The Roman Catholicism of modern history, a chastened but united church and papacy, developed from the Council of Trent.

In western europe a major immediate effect of the reformation was a;

Numerous protestant sects were founded during the Reformation. (In general, a Christian who does not practice Roman Catholicism or Eastern Orthodoxy is referred to as a Protestant.) In western Europe the Reformation destroyed Catholic religious unity and led to Christian diversity.

which was a major result of the reformation?

One of the three main streams of Christianity, Protestantism, was founded on the principles of the Reformation. The Reformation resulted in the reformulation of certain fundamental Christian beliefs and the partition of Western Christendom into the new Protestant traditions and Roman Catholicism.

which was a result of the protestant reformation in europe;

Improved education and training for select priests of the Roman Catholic Church. the cessation of indulgence sales. Protestant services are held in the local tongue as opposed to Latin. The Peace of Augsburg (1555), which permitted German rulers to select whether their lands would be Catholic or Lutheran.

martin luther's ninety-five theses were a call for;

His “95 Theses,” which propounded two central beliefs—that the Bible is the central religious authority and that humans may reach salvation only by their faith and not by their deeds—was to spark the Protestant Reformation.

Henry VIII led a stronger religious reform movement than Martin Luther did.

The Protestant Reformation, which ended the religious cohesion of Europe and resulted in terrible conflicts between Catholics and Protestants, was sparked by criticism of Church authority and customs. The Reformation would contribute to the consolidation of secular rulers' authority, opening the door for the development of the contemporary nation-state.

taking a block of marble and carving a human figure out of it is considered to be what kind of sculptural process?

Answers

The process of taking a block of marble and carving a human figure out of it is considered to be a subtractive sculptural process.

This is because the artist begins with a solid block of material and removes parts of it to create the desired form, rather than adding or building up material. This process requires great skill and precision, as the artist must carefully chip away at the marble to create the desired shape and detail.

Overall, the subtractive process is a time-consuming and labor-intensive method of sculpture, but it can result in stunning, highly detailed works of art.
